Bag om The Historians' History of the World; a Comprehensive Narrative of the Rise and Development of Nations as Recorded by Over two Thousand of the Great Writers of all Ages

Williams' monumental work provides a comprehensive overview of world history, drawing on the writings of over two thousand historians and chroniclers. From the rise of early civilizations to the 20th century, this multi-volume set offers a wealth of information and insights for historians and general readers alike.
